Mazikeen and I had quite a bit of setbacks at the beginning of this clinic. She laid down the best arena run of her life at the January trial, and I got her into the arena for my lesson, and she was badly crashing at the top, not respecting her flanks, and stops. We had been doing a lot of driving, and that was part of the reasons that she struggled to gather and balance stock to me.

So, we went back into the small 100 x 100 pasture. Let’s just say that I had to spend an entire lesson pushing her out on the top and reminding her to stay off unless necessary.

By the end of the clinic, we were back to doing and controlling cattle in the arena, but it is so frustrating sometimes to have these major training setbacks.
